<p>Actress Varalaxmi Sarathkumar, known for her roles in <em>Max</em>, <em>HanuMan</em>, <em>Michael</em>, <em>Veera Simha Reddy</em>, <em>V3</em> & others, is all set to make her Hollywood debut. She has bagged a role in a Hollywood project that stars acclaimed British actor Jeremy Irons.</p><p>Helmed by veteran director Chandran Rutnam, the film <em>Rizana - A Caged Bird</em> is inspired by a true story and is extensively shot in Sri Lanka. Based on the real-life events surrounding Rizana Nafeeq, a Sri Lankan domestic worker controversially executed in Saudi Arabia in 2013, the film features Vidushika Reddy in the title role. Varalakshmi also plays a key role in this powerful and politically driven emotional narrative.</p><p>When asked about the project, Varalaxmi shared her excitement, saying,"It is surreal to be working alongside Academy award winner Jeremy Irons. He is the voice of Scar from the Lion King, a film I adore to a point that I know all the dialogues by heart. To be making my Hollywood debut in a film with him is a dream come true. He is such a respected actor not just in Hollywood, but in world cinema."</p>.<p>"I am also grateful for the chance to be directed by Chandran Rutnam, a pioneer who changed the face of filmmaking in Sri Lanka and worldwide. This opportunity means a lot to me. It was an absolute pleasure to be working with such legends from the international film industry,” said Varalaxmi.</p><p>Addressing powerful themes like human rights, justice, and the struggles of immigrants, <em>Rizana – A Caged Bird</em> aims to resonate deeply with audiences worldwide. Grounded in a true story and supported by a global cast, the film stands out as a meaningful and culturally rich production. The film promises to be a landmark collaboration between South Asian and international cinema.</p>
